Cron Parse API - Penerjemah Ekspresi Gratis
Kirim ekspresi cron dan terima deskripsi jadwalnya yang dapat dibaca manusia. Mendukung sintaks 5 bidang standar (menit, jam, hari dalam sebulan, bulan, hari dalam seminggu) termasuk rentang, langkah, dan daftar.
Code examples
curl -X POST https://api.botoi.com/v1/cron/parse \
-H "Content-Type: application/json" \
-d '{"expression":"0 9 * * 1-5"}'When to use this API
UI pembuat ekspresi cron
Buat editor cron visual yang menampilkan deskripsi sederhana dalam bahasa Inggris kepada pengguna saat mereka menyesuaikan kolom, sehingga mengurangi kesalahan penjadwalan.
Dokumentasi alur CI/CD
Buat secara otomatis deskripsi yang dapat dibaca manusia untuk pipeline yang dipicu cron di dasbor penerapan Anda.
Audit pencatatan untuk tugas terjadwal
Saat pengguna membuat tugas terjadwal, simpan ekspresi mentah dan deskripsi yang diuraikan untuk jejak audit yang dapat dibaca.
Frequently asked questions
Apakah ini mendukung cron 6 bidang (dengan detik)?
Tidak. API mendukung format cron 5 bidang standar. Detik bukan bagian dari spesifikasi cron POSIX.
Apakah nama hari dan bulan didukung?
Ya. Anda dapat menggunakan SENIN-JUMAT sebagai ganti tanggal 1-5 dan JAN-DEC sebagai ganti tanggal 1-12.
Apa yang dimaksud dengan pengubah L?
L berarti "terakhir". Misalnya, "L" pada kolom hari dalam sebulan berarti hari terakhir pada bulan tersebut. Ini adalah ekstensi Quartz dan mungkin tidak didukung.
Bisakah saya memvalidasi ekspresi cron tanpa menguraikannya?
Responsnya mencakup bidang isValid. Jika ekspresi tidak valid, Anda mendapatkan isValid: false dengan pesan kesalahan.
Get your API key
Free tier includes 5 requests per minute with no credit card required. Upgrade for higher limits.